Pros: Just like all sub $200 cameras, you get what you pay for.
If you are somehow expecting to get Nikon D3s Full frame quality in dark rooms, I don't know what to tell ya. Better save up for that $5,000 camera.
If you come in with realistic expectations, and know that all point and shoots are limited by low light (as with all crud tiny sensor cameras, I'm looking at you mt olympus) if you're in a situation where the camera has to automatically use the flash, your pictures are going to be bad no matter what you do. Either you can shoot outside, or in a brighter room.
Cheap/ Works well for what it claims to be/ widdddde zoom compared to many other compacts in this price range.
Cons: Personally I think this screen is too big, I used to shoot with the D70 years ago, and in my opinion anything more than 2.5 inches is just a waste of space. And 2 inches is usually perfect as far as reviewing images goes.
Other Thoughts: Has internal memory, (a tiny bit for about 30-40 shots if you either forgot your card at home, or didn't purchase one when you recieve the camera) and video out, which is golden for impromptu picture sharing. (as long as you have a compatible vcr of course)
Overall, its a good deal. As with all technology purchases, you should do well to learn as much as you can about the technology before you buy it, but I think for most of us on newegg, that goes unsaid ;).
If you want magic shots that arent possible in low light- go for a D3s, if you want random party pics, pictures of your family, and just otherwise daily unplanned photos, go with this, just don't expect something they're not claiming it can do.
